Teaching Methodologies

Theoretical, tutorial and laboratorial classes. The laboratorial component consists of 4 practical works, each one values 1/20. The theoretical component (16/20) is evaluated in final exam or with 3 tests during the semester. The distributed evaluations require an attendance of classes greater than 75% and a classification greater than 2/20 is the laboratorial component.

Learning Results

Learning the fundamental laws of Nature in the domain of Classical Mechanics, described in the syllabus. Solve problems and analyse results using the fundamental laws. Self acquiring knowledge. Scientific interpretation of physical phenomena. Acquire and analyse experimental data in group. Perform brainstorming between students.

Program

1. Units and systems of units
2. Vector Analysis
3. Particle kinematics
4. Particle dynamics
5. Static equilibrium
6. Rotational dynamics
7. Work and energy
